Samantha wants to wrap this unassembled box with paper. The base of the box measures 3 inches by 6 inches. When the box is assem

bled it measures 9 inches tall. If Samantha wraps the box with paper, how many square inches will she need?

Answer:

198 in.^2

Step-by-step explanation:

You need the area of the net that is shown.

The long horizontal rectangle made up of 4 smaller rectangles has length 3 in. + 9 in. + 3 in. + 9 in. = 24 in. Its width is 6 in.

Then there are two congruent rectangles with length 9 in. and width 3 in.

area of rectangle = length * width

total area = 24 in. * 6 in. + 2 * 9 in. * 3 in.

total area = 198 in.^2

Exploring Systems of Linear Equations 2x +3y =8 and 3x+y= -2
butalik [34]

The solution of the linear equations will be ( -2, 4).

<h3>What is an equation?</h3>

It is defined as the relation between two variables, if we plot the graph of the linear equation we will get a straight line.

Given equations are:-

  • 2x +3y = 8 and 3x+y= -2

Solving the equations by elimination method:-

2x +3y = 8

3x+y= -2

Multiply the second equation by 3 and subtract from the first equation.

2x +3y = 8

-9x -3y = 6

----------------

      -7x = 14

         x = -2

Out of the value of x in any one equation, we will get the value of y.

3x+y= -2

3 ( -2) + y = -2

-6 + y = -2

y = 4

The graph of the equations is also attached with the answer below.

Therefore the solution of the linear equations will be ( -2, 4).

Write an equation for the line perpendicular to the line y= -2/3+7 which passes through the point (-5,6)
zysi [14]
Y = -2/3x + 7.....the slope here is -2/3. A perpendicular line will have a negative reciprocal slope. All tht means is take the original slope, flip it, and change the sign. So we take -2/3....flip it making it -3/2.....change the sign making it 3/2. So ur perpendicular line will have a slope of 3/2.

y = mx + b
slope(m) = 3/2
(-5,6)....x = -5 and y = 6
now sub and find b, the y int
6 = 3/2(-5) + b
6 = -15/2 + b
6 + 15/2 = b
12/2 + 15/2 = b
27/2 = b
so ur perpendicular equation is : y = 3/2x + 27/2 <==
